Small Business Guide: Top Tips to Streamline the Order Fulfillment Process

May 20, 2022 | Uncategorized

Various statistics have shown that the e-commerce sector has been contributing significantly to the Indonesian economy over the years, most significantly in the growth of small and medium enterprises (SMEs), regarded as the essential backbone of the Indonesian economy. SMEs are said to account for 60% of Indonesia’s gross domestic product (GDP).

Many of them are now digitizing their business by joining the e-Commerce sector. For any business, including SMEs, achieving efficiency is paramount. By improving efficiency, a business can reduce its cost and enhance its competitiveness. If you are in the e-Commerce, one way to accomplish this is through streamlining the order fulfillment process as it doesn’t just save you time and effort. It saves you money.

Businesses should streamline their order fulfillment process. A streamlined process helps to minimize costs, lower the possibility of errors and improve customer satisfaction. Businesses can take various steps to streamline the order fulfillment process using both technology, capital resources and human resources. This does not require a large investment, but a tailored strategy that is suited to your business and goals.

A streamlined order fulfillment process includes transparency, a continuously improved process, leveraging available order fulfillment infrastructure. At present, there is not a complete order fulfillment process that is driven entirely by technology. Given current processes involve human intervention, ensuring a sustainable and stable order fulfillment process will reassure customers that their products will arrive on time without error.

Here are a few ways to streamline order fulfillment process for your business.

Keep customers informed. Customers like to be informed about their order. They expect the product will arrive on time without error. Customers do not appreciate orders not being fulfilled because products are not available or because of a technological glitch. It is important to give customers control over their order with regular updates, tracking facilities and the ability to return the product if they are not satisfied with it. These simple measures can build exceptional satisfaction in customers and lead to greater business growth.

Monitor supply chain. A business’s supply chain is the backbone for a successful operation. All suppliers must be monitored on a regular basis to ensure the continuity of stock. Transportation services need to be reviewed to ensure products are arriving on time without defect and that any efficiencies are being achieved. Whether products are being delivered directly to the customer from the supplier or via a fulfillment center, the end-to-end process must be monitored to identify any issues which can affect sales.

Implement smarter systems. Technology exists to streamline the order fulfillment process. Fulfillment centers, also known as Third Party Logistics (3PL) companies use technology to retrieve products quicker without error and ship them to the end-user in the quickest time possible. Warehouse Management Systems (WMS), customer portals and integrated resourcing tools mean businesses can track the end-to-end order fulfillment process and have complete and real-time visibility. This helps to resolve incidents faster and allows issues to be solved sooner rather than later.

Leverage fulfillment service providers. Fulfilment centers give businesses the option to outsource fundamental aspects of the order fulfillment process. Fulfilling orders is a tedious and costly exercise. Rather than spending time on order fulfillment, businesses can outsource this function to a reputable and experienced provider. This gives the business more time to work on strategy, product innovation and customer satisfaction improvement.
